You know that the key to weight loss is exercise – but chances are, you don’t know how to do it right. There are a few things that you could be doing wrong that could be hindering your progress. Here are some of them:
Sticking to the same routine
People often make the mistake of assuming that they can shed pounds simply by hitting the treadmill for an hour every day. Sure, it works initially and you might see some changes, but gradually, your body will get used to it and you will not burn enough calories. If you want to get the most out of your workouts, change your routine every few days, including the intensity and duration.
Surrounding yourself with too many distractions
Have you placed your exercise bike in front of the TV? Do you like to watch something while working out? If you focus on the entertainment while running or cycling, you are already taking away from the efficacy of your workout. So, remove all distractions and invest all your energy on the exercise.
Skipping recovery days
If you don’t get enough rest between your workouts, it can severely impact your weight loss goals. Your muscles need to heal and rebuild after an intense workout, and a recovery day or two is essential for that. If you skip recovery, it can lead to chronic stress, metabolism issues, and more.
Only doing cardio
If you thought losing weight meant hours of cardio, you couldn’t be more wrong. Doing only cardio slows down your metabolism, which hampers your weight loss process. A combination of both high- and low-intensity interval training and weight training is ideal for effective weight loss.
Not eating enough food
Your body needs fuel to function properly. Skipping meals can prove to be counterproductive because it will not only affect your workout but also potentially cause you to eat more later.
Losing weight can seem like an overwhelming endeavor but it doesn’t have to be so. If you want to see effective results, make sure you avoid these mistakes.
